Why is India buying Fuel Oil and Petcoke -- the world's dirtiest fuels -- in the world market?
8The reasons is because the world is awash with these fuels as more and more heavy oil is processed by refineries around the world
8The US is the largest producer and since regulations do not permit the use such fuel, it is exported to the rest of the world, including India.
8Today, the bulk of India’s imports come from the US – roughly 62 per cent. Another 24 per cent come from Saudi Arabia.
8China has been the largest importer but it has been putting the brakes on such imports of late
8However India is buying the world’s dirtiest fuel as if it has no worries of air pollution of our own.

The point of view from the terminal owner from the United States of America is that routing LNG cargoes to the Asian market is still a very viable proposition.
8And there is money to be made from it
8What underpins this confidence is fresh shale gas data that shows that a massive 800 TCF of gas is producible in the US at below $ 3.00/mmbtu. The estimated supply of this qunatum of gas at current rates of consumption is around 30 years.
8Another set of data that is being bandied says that the around 4000 TCF of gas is producible at $ 4.00/mmbtu. And this reserves figure continues to climb, with around 600 TCF added in the last five years alone.
8Calculations show terminals in the US making money out of Asian cargoes whether delivered or cancelled.

The Daman development project was touted by the ONGC brass as the much needed fillip to ONGC's attempt to stem the natural decline in output in the gigantic Bassein field, which has been in production for the past 30 years.
8Peak gas output from the Daman development was pegged at 8 mmscmd
8First gas was meant for end 2016 but the outlook now is uncertain given that one of the key contractors of the project, Swiber Offshore of Singapore, which was meant to build the five drilling platforms and the subsequent tie-in of these installations in the Daman field, ended up filing for bankruptcy.
8ONGC has been desperately trying to get the project going with Swiber's sub contractors.
8It looks like the project will get delayed by at least two years if not more
And it is likely to cost ONGC an extra $ 150 million

Sponsored by the international gas lobby, a workshop was held by a global university on promoting the use of gas in India.
8What was surprising however was the conclusion that there were big challenges looming ahead.
8The proliferation of renewable energy should ordinarily lead to the use of higher volumes of gas to fire base load power plants in the evening but coal fired power plants were seen to be doing the job in India
8Then again, the likely increase in the price of LNG would make gas usage in India more prone to uncertainty as coal could be a cheaper substitute.
8The study also did not see the use of coal diminishing in India as the Indian government was unlikely to factor in all the externalities involved in the use of coal anytime soon.
8Then again, the laying of a gas pipeline backbone was turning out to be difficult as cross country lines were costly and need government funding to plug the viability gap.
8Opposing views within different ministries handling the energy sector also did not help. The coal and power ministries were supportive of the domestic coal sector, aiming to more than double coal production to 1.5 billion tons by 2020, even though the ambitious build out seemed to be at odds with India’s carbon emission commitments
8So, even as the economy continued to gallop, how the use of gas in India was going to shape up in the future remained a big question mark

Gujarat Petronet Ltd's gas transmission volume should grow by a CAGR of 8.3% in FY17-19 to 30 mmscmd.
8Majority of the incremental volume is expected to come from:
8Pick up in ceramic volumes on addition of new vitrified tiles capacity
8Rising CGD penetration in Gujarat
8Demand from refining industry on favorable LNG prices versus alternative fuels
8Expansion in LNG terminals like Dahej and Mundra.
8Clarity on long awaited transmission tariff is expected in a couple of months due to the recent addition of new members on the board of PNGRB which would now help to form a quorum needed to take decisions.
8Based APTEL directive and GAIL’s tariff order, we expect transmission tariff to increase by 15% on an average which will act as a catalyst in addition to volume growth and drive
earnings growth by a CAGR of 19% during FY16-19.

GAIL seems to be in serious trouble over its LNG commitments from the US which are going to kick in from early next year.
8The original plan was to bring the gas to India because of huge arbitrage between Indian LNG prices and Henry Hub prices.
8The differentials have now significantly narrowed, so much so that LNG imports from the US to India is currently unviable given competition from LNG supplied from nearer home.
8US LNG cargoes are now targeting Europe instead
8But here again, predatory pricing by Russia of the gas sent to Europe by pipeline may well make US LNG unviable for supply.
8Given that the current LNG market is over supplied and Europe may well become an unviable proposition, what will GAIL end up doing with its US commitments?
8That seems to have become a billion dollar question for the Indian gas major
